Boone Remains in the Bronx: Is it Time for a New Approach in New York?

By exercising their club option on the troubled captain, the New York Yankees just declared that they would keep manager Aaron Boone for the 2025 campaign. The Yankee supporters are divided over this choice, with many wondering if it represents a lost chance for change or a continued faith in Boone.

Boone’s Legacy: A Two-Season Story

Boone’s time in New York has been characterized by both postseason annoyance and regular-season dominance.  With an outstanding 603-429 record, he has guided the Yankees to three AL East championships and numerous postseason trips. But in his seven seasons as manager, he has only made one ALCS participation (2025), and the elusive World Series trophy still eludes him. This failure to win a championship has had a long-term shadow over his otherwise successful regular season record.

The Continuity Argument

The Yankees’ choice to keep Boone on board shows that they have faith in his ability to lead the team to victory.  Supporters point to his impressive regular season results, his capacity for stress management, and his contribution to creating a supportive clubhouse atmosphere.  His steadiness and continuity are probably valued by the front office, especially as the squad moves through a possible transitional phase with new players.

Boone has also shown a talent for nurturing young players, guiding the ascent of multiple important figures who have contributed to the Yankees’ recent success. Any team, especially one trying to develop a long-term contender, can benefit greatly from this capacity to develop young players.

The Remaining Questions

Even with his accomplishments, a sizable section of the fan base is still not convinced. Critics claim that Boone is frequently outmaneuvered by rival managers and cite dubious tactical choices made in pivotal postseason games.  These worries have been heightened by the team’s repeated early playoff exits, casting doubt on his capacity to guide the group to the final reward.

The Yankees’ repeated postseason setbacks are seen by many as an indication that a new strategy and viewpoint are required.  Will Boone’s legacy be characterized by unrealized potential, or will he be able to adjust and overcome his postseason shortcomings?

2025: A Season of Definement

An important year in New York is set in motion with Boone’s return for the 2025 season. In the hopes that roster changes and strategy advancements can result in postseason success, the front administration has once again put its trust in him. But his time in the Bronx might come to an end if October turns out to be another poor month.

Boone is under pressure to provide outcomes. Whether keeping him was a wise decision or a lost chance to start a new era of Yankee leadership will be determined by the 2025 season. As Boone and the Bronx Bombers begin their pursuit of a 28th World Series championship, all eyes will be on them.
